    WHY BOX NEEDS YOU

    Customers must have content in Box to realize the benefits of the Box Content Cloud. The Shuttle team is building state of the art content migration capabilities to accelerate the acquisition of existing content from other repositories. These other repositories include file servers and competitive collaboration platforms. This effort is critical to increasing the breadth and depth of the content enterprises store on Box. In this role you will be a key player in the development of this system.

    The Box Shuttle content ingestion product is a cloud-based service which manages content migrations of any scale, from gigabytes to petabytes, using a split control/data plane architecture with a multi-tenant service which orchestrates and monitors large numbers of concurrent per-tenant data transfers running on various combinations of customer-hosted and auto-provisioned public cloud infrastructure. Our backend is built in Python and our data transfer engine is written in Javascript and C++.

    Our goal is to offer the highest performance content migration and transformation functionality to all Box customers. Today only a subset of Box customers utilize content migration, and in order to deliver on this goal of broad adoption we need to scale up our service to support the additional load. This scale-up will include selective rearchitecture and replatforming, as well as careful performance measurements to identify optimization candidates.
